Who are the popular authors of roman detective novels?

Steven Saylor is quite popular. His Gordianus series is set in ancient Rome and offers great detective stories. He does a good job of recreating the Roman atmosphere.

Lindsey Davis is also well - regarded. Her books feature Marcus Didius Falco, a detective in ancient Rome. She weaves historical details into her detective stories, making them both educational about the Roman period and entertaining as detective novels.

Who are the popular authors in detective comedy novels?

Dashiell Hammett is a popular name in this genre. His 'The Thin Man' is a great example of detective comedy. He was able to create a detective story with a lot of witty dialogue. Another author is Lisa Lutz. In her 'The Spellman Files' series, she writes about a family of detectives with a very humorous take on detective work. The family dynamics are both comical and interesting for readers.
